Ticket: Config drift on PickFlow optimizer (staging vs prod). Noticed during Tuesday's deploy that staging's batching window and route weights don't match prod anymore — probably from Orla's hotfix two sprints back that never got backported. Pick-list ordering in the Tannersfield warehouse is subtly different between envs, which is making repro of the mis-sort bug painful. Flagging for the weekly sync so we agree on a source of truth. For reference, here's what prod is currently running.

deployment values, tawif-kageg:
zorael:
  log_level: debug
  metrics_host: metrics.zorael.qorvelsys.internal
  pin: 3988
  pool_size: 32

As a plugin author, confirm your integration handles the new structured payload: status, environment, and rollout percentage are now separate fields rather than a single message string. Bots parsing the old free-text format will silently show stale statuses, so update matchers and test against the sandbox channel on Corvane staging. Announcements for canceled rollouts now fire a distinct event — subscribe to it explicitly. Record the build you validated against using the token that appears below.

session token of taguf-fafop = htk14_d9cbf74e1cdbce

### Rate-parity checker: sampling knobs

Quick recap for the sync: ParityScope crawls the Lumenstay booking pages and compares against our partner feed for each property. We can't hammer every rate plan on every poll, so we sample by room class and weight toward high-variance properties (thanks, Marva, for the variance histogram). The sampler occasionally misses flash sales under 20 minutes, which we've accepted for now. Tweak carefully — crawl budget is shared with the screenshot service. Current tuning constants are as follows.

tuning table, yagef-bawip:
THRESHOLDS = {
    "frador": 880,
    "weneth": 97,
    "fraok": 850,
    "olieth": 616,
    "praion": 5,
}

## Support

These relevance tuning notes for Findlepot search get updated whenever we reweight fields, so check the changelog date before quoting rankings to a customer. If someone reports "my results got worse overnight," it probably lines up with a tuning push — grab the query and a screenshot. For anything beyond that, loop in the search quality folks.

pager mailbox: weniel@tolvaqstack.local